Birdbath

noun, slang

noun, slang ·Moderate ·College level

Definitions

Noun
  1. 1
    A shallow basin, sometimes ornamental, filled with water for wild birds to drink from or in which to bathe.
  2. 2
    an ornamental basin (usually in a garden) for birds to bathe in wordnet
  3. 3
    Random, inconsequential amounts of residual water on a roof membrane.
  4. 4
    A light or superficial wash of the body, using a sink or similar. slang

    "Hardly an hour had gone by, barely time to drink a cold sarsaparilla and take a birdbath in a bowl of water, but Kincaid had gotten into more trouble, Angie reflected."
